Game theory is a highly fascinating field of study that has numerous real-life applications. The concept of game theory involves analyzing and predicting the behavior of individuals or groups in strategic situations where the outcome of one’s decision depends on the decisions made by others.
One real-life example of game theory can be observed in the pricing strategies employed by businesses. Consider two competing companies, A and B, that both sell similar products.
If company A lowers its prices, it may attract more customers and earn higher profits. However, if company B also reduces its prices, both companies may end up with lower profits due to increased competition.
This scenario is an example of a classic game theory problem known as the prisoner’s dilemma. In this situation, both companies have to decide whether to cooperate (i.e., keep their prices high) or defect (i., lower their prices).
If both companies cooperate, they will both earn higher profits. However, if one company defects while the other cooperates, the defector will earn even higher profits while the other suffers losses.
To better understand this concept, let us break down each player’s options using bullet points:
- Company A: Cooperate (keep prices high) or Defect (lower prices)
- Company B: Cooperate (keep prices high) or Defect (lower prices)
If we put these options into a matrix format, we get:

In this matrix, the numbers in parentheses represent the payoffs for each player. For instance, if both companies cooperate (keep prices high), they will both earn a payoff of 3. On the other hand, if one company defects and lowers its prices while the other cooperates, the defector will earn a higher payoff of 5 while the other suffers a loss of 0.
From this matrix, we can see that both companies have an incentive to defect and lower their prices. However, if they both do so, they will end up with lower profits than if they had both cooperated.
To break out of this dilemma, both companies may need to rely on strategies such as communication and trust-building to cooperate and achieve mutually beneficial outcomes.
In conclusion, game theory is a powerful tool that can help us understand complex strategic situations in various fields such as economics, politics, and psychology. The example of pricing strategies employed by businesses is just one real-life application of game theory that highlights the importance of cooperation and trust-building in achieving optimal outcomes.
